Touring cycling around Trivignano Udinese is characterized by its flat plains, making it suitable for various fitness levels. The area is situated near the confluence of the Torre and Natisone rivers, offering pleasant rides through rural scenery. Routes often connect to historical sites such as the Clauiano Historic Village and the Star Fortified Town of Palmanova, providing a blend of natural and cultural exploration. This region in Friuli-Venezia Giulia offers accessible cycling experiences with minimal elevation gain.

The area around Trivignano Udinese is characterized by its flat plains, making it highly suitable for touring cycling. This gentle topography allows for enjoyable and accessible rides for various fitness levels. While most routes feature paved surfaces, some longer or more challenging options may include unpaved sections.
Yes, there are a significant number of touring cycling routes. Komoot features over 450 routes around Trivignano Udinese, offering a wide variety of options for cyclists of all abilities.
The region is rich in historical sites accessible by bike. You can visit the unique Palmanova Star Fortified Town, known for its nine-pointed star plan and monumental gates like Udine Gate and Porta Aquileia (Palmanova). The charming Clauiano Historic Village, recognized as one of 'The most beautiful villages of Italy,' is also a popular stop.

Trivignano Udinese is situated on the lower Friulian plain, near the confluence of the Torre and Natisone rivers. Cycling routes often traverse pleasant rural scenery, offering views of these important ecological sites and the flat, agricultural landscape typical of the region.
Yes, the broader Friuli-Venezia Giulia region, which encompasses Trivignano Udinese, is bike-friendly and promotes cycle tourism. This includes services for cyclists, such as bike-friendly public transport, which can be useful for extending your cycling adventures beyond the immediate area.
Beyond Palmanova, you can also explore the Strassoldo Medieval Village and Watermills, which offers a glimpse into medieval life. The region also features several castles, such as Strassoldo di Sopra Castle and Castello di Spessa, providing additional points of interest for your cycling tours.
Trivignano Udinese itself has a rich history, having been a border town with Austrian territory until 1918. You can still see the former Italian customs building, which stands as a testament to its past, offering a unique historical context to your ride through the town.
